Gaming and Leisure Properties ((GLPI)) has held its Q4 earnings call. Read on for the main highlights of the call.

Gaming and Leisure Properties’ recent earnings call paints a picture of positive growth amid some challenges. The company reported significant increases in real estate income and highlighted strategic acquisitions that have strengthened its portfolio. The overall sentiment is positive, driven by strong tenant relationships and a robust pipeline of opportunities. However, the company faces challenges with increased operating expenses and slightly below consensus guidance, as well as uncertainties in project timing.

Growth in Real Estate Income

The company reported a remarkable increase in total income from real estate, exceeding the fourth quarter of 2023 by over $20 million. This growth was primarily driven by increases in cash rent from acquisitions and rent escalations. This substantial boost underscores the company’s effective strategies in real estate management and acquisition.

Strategic Acquisitions Boost

Strategic acquisitions have played a crucial role in the company’s growth, with notable contributions from Tioga, Rockford loan, and Valley Chicagoland. These acquisitions added significant income, including $3.6 million from Tioga and $5 million from Valley Chicagoland, showcasing the company’s ability to identify and execute profitable deals.

Strong Tenant Relationships

Gaming and Leisure Properties has maintained a competitive advantage through strong tenant relationships. This has enabled them to pursue new opportunities within gaming real estate transactions, reinforcing their position in the market and opening doors for future growth.

Increased Operating Expenses

Despite the positive financial outcomes, the company faced increased operating expenses, which rose by $7.7 million. This increase was mainly due to non-cash adjustments in credit loss provisions, indicating a need for careful expense management moving forward.

Slightly Below Consensus Guidance

The company’s 2025 AFFO guidance came in slightly below consensus expectations. Factors contributing to this include the timing of share settlements and assumptions about interest expenses, reflecting the complexities of financial forecasting in the current economic climate.

Challenges in Project Timing

Gaming and Leisure Properties is experiencing difficulties in projecting exact timing for funding draws from tenants, affecting estimates for 2024-2025. This uncertainty could impact future financial projections and requires careful monitoring.

Forward-Looking Guidance

In its forward guidance, the company projected a full-year range for 2025 of $3.83 to $3.88 per diluted share in OP units. They anticipate development project funding of around $400 million, mostly towards the end of the year, and aim to settle forward sale agreements by June 2025. However, the guidance does not consider potential future transactions, which could alter these forecasts.

In conclusion, Gaming and Leisure Properties’ earnings call reflects a positive trajectory in real estate income and strategic acquisitions, though tempered by increased expenses and some challenges in timing and projections. The overall sentiment is optimistic, bolstered by strong tenant relationships and a strategic approach to growth.
